Numeracy

As with phonics, try to make maths as fun as possible at home. It is important for us to show
how maths can be applied to our everyday lives. Below are some suggestions of maths activities that
you could do with your child.
Talk about different quantities of items in the supermarket e.g. I need 6 bananas, or a dozen potatoes
Let your child handle money to pay for items and encourage them to work out how much change will be given.
Quick mental maths addition using car number plates etc.
Point out different shapes that can be seen in the environment.
Weighing and measuring activities through baking or cooking.
Counting items in 1′s, 2′s etc.
